IP查询
查询
你查询的IP:[168.160.139.139] 地理位置:中国–北京–北京中国科学技术信息研究所
最新查询
116.16.127.155
123.196.186.72
61.236.0.93
123.244.94.41
58.16.8.1
123.101.2.29
121.51.1.1
118.178.176.253
117.8.195.156
168.160.139.139
114.80.71.111
202.120.217.95
123.180.142.83
125.31.192.250
117.40.215.238
118.112.185.219
118.126.41.136
59.32.2.206
125.98.91.35
118.242.19.211
119.88.149.127
119.40.132.142
221.12.105.156
122.4.61.248
117.121.128.141
118.120.94.156
58.192.39.155
202.130.49.187
60.247.252.53
123.101.93.111
203.184.80.227